Assuming moisture is perfectly managed (so no watering complications), there are still real biological differences between multiple pot-ups (stepping up) and direct-to-final-pot planting.
---

1. Multiple Pot-Ups — the “Root Training” Approach
When you transplant several times (for example, solo cup → 1 gal → 3 gal → final pot):
Advantages
Denser, more efficient root structure: Roots hit the pot edges sooner, branch, and fill space evenly — fewer dead zones.
Faster vegetative growth early on: Smaller pots warm faster, dry faster, and allow ideal oxygen levels early in life.
Less wasted media: You’re not maintaining large volumes of unused soil for tiny seedlings.
Potential downsides
Each transplant causes minor stress (unless done gently).
Roots get “reset” at every step — they pause for a few days to rebuild fine hairs.
More labor, time, and handling risk.

Best for: optimizing root structure and speed in short- to mid-veg cycles, especially if the final pot is large (7 gal+).
---

2. Direct to Final Pot — the “Natural Expansion” Approach
When a seedling goes straight into its forever home:
Advantages
Zero transplant shock.
Continuous, uninterrupted growth curve — no pauses from repotting.
Roots adapt to the full soil ecosystem early, which helps with microbe symbiosis and long-term stability.
Potential downsides
Early on, the plant’s roots may not use the entire pot, leaving zones that stay too wet or cold.
Root density near the base can be uneven (especially in plastic pots).
Growth can be a bit slower early in veg until the root mass expands enough to “find” the pot walls.

Best for: long-term grows, large containers with good aeration (Air Pots, fabric pots), or automated watering setups.
---

3. If Moisture and Aeration Are Perfect (as you said)
Then direct planting into the final pot is typically superior because:
There’s no transplant stress.
Roots can expand freely and continuously.
The micro-environment (rhizosphere) forms more mature and balanced microbial networks early on.
The only thing you’d lose is that little root density boost you get from early containment, which Air Pots and fabric pots already provide via air pruning.
---

Summary
Method Pros Cons Best Use
Multiple pot-ups Compact root ball, fast early growth More work, minor shock Short veg, small containers
Direct to final No shock, stable rhizosphere Slightly slower start Long veg or large pots (especially air/fabric)
---
So if watering and aeration are dialed in, go straight into the final Air Pot — you’ll get continuous growth and stronger soil biology from day one.
